加油
努力

如何根据使用时长选择云数据库的付费方式?

选择云数据库的付费方式需结合实际使用时长、业务稳定性、成本敏感度和可预测性综合决策。以下是主流云厂商(如阿里云RDS、腾讯云CDB、AWS RDS、华为云RDS)通用的付费模式对比及选型建议:


✅ 一、主流付费方式对比

付费方式 适用场景(使用时长) 优势 劣势 典型计费示例
按量付费(Pay-As-You-Go) ⏱️ 短期/临时/不可预测负载
• 测试验证(数小时~数天)
• 突发流量应对(如活动压测、数据迁移)
• 开发/测试环境(非长期运行)
• 零预付,用多少付多少
• 秒级计费,灵活启停
• 无长期承诺,试错成本低
• 单价最高(通常比包年包月高30%~100%)
• 长期运行成本显著更高
• 需手动管理生命周期(易忘关机导致费用)
实例规格:2核4G MySQL
单价:¥0.50/小时 → 1个月(720h)≈ ¥360
包年包月(Subscription) ⏱️ 中长期稳定运行
• 生产环境核心数据库(≥3个月)
• 业务量可预测、负载平稳
• 预算可控、需财务摊销
• 单价最低(3个月起购,折扣约20%~35%;1年起购最高省50%+)
• 自动续费/到期提醒,运维省心
• 支持预留实例券(进一步降本)
• 预付费,资金占用
• 变更配置需重购(部分厂商支持升降配但有约束)
• 提前释放可能产生违约金或不退费
同规格包1年:¥2,880(均价¥0.33/小时,比按量省34%)
预留实例(Reserved Instances / RI)
(AWS/Azure/阿里云等支持)
⏱️ 长期稳定+高利用率
• 已使用按量/包年包月且确认长期(1~3年)需求
• 实例规格、地域、数据库引擎明确且不变
• 折扣力度最大(1年RI省40%~50%,3年达60%+)
• 与按量混合使用:未匹配RI部分自动按量计费
• 强绑定:严格限定实例类型、区域、数据库版本
• 不支持中途退款/转让(部分厂商允许转售)
• 需精准容量规划,误购风险高
AWS RDS MySQL 2vCPU/4GB
1年All Upfront RI:$520(≈$0.06/h),比按量($0.12/h)省50%

💡 补充说明

  • Serverless 数据库(如阿里云PolarDB Serverless、AWS Aurora Serverless v2)适合极不规律负载(如间歇性查询、IoT采集),按实际CPU/内存使用量秒级计费,但冷启动延迟和复杂事务支持有限,暂不适合作为主流生产数据库。

✅ 二、决策流程图(根据使用时长快速判断)

graph TD
A[预估数据库使用时长] --> B{<3天?}
B -->|是| C[✅ 按量付费<br>• 快速启停,免配置<br>• 记得释放!]
B -->|否| D{3天~3个月?}
D -->|是| E[⚠️ 权衡选择:<br>• 若负载波动大/不确定 → 按量付费<br>• 若已确认稳定 → 包年包月(享3折)]
D -->|否| F{是否≥1年且负载稳定?}
F -->|是| G[✅ 包年包月 + 预留实例<br>• 最优性价比组合]
F -->|否| H[✅ 包年包月(推荐6~12个月)]

✅ 三、关键实操建议

  1. 先按量后转包年
    新业务上线建议:首月按量付费 → 监控实际CPU/内存/连接数(如阿里云DMS、CloudWatch)→ 确认规格合理性 → 第2个月起转包年包月,避免“买大用小”。

  2. 利用阶梯式降本工具

    • 阿里云:节省计划(Savings Plans)(比RI更灵活,不限实例类型)
    • AWS:Compute Savings Plans(覆盖EC2/RDS/Aurora)
    • 腾讯云:资源包(数据库存储/备份/读写吞吐)
  3. 规避隐性成本陷阱

    • ❌ 按量付费未关闭备份/日志:自动开启全量备份(占存储费)
    • ❌ 包年包月实例闲置:及时释放或转为只读节点分摊成本
    • ✅ 合理设置自动伸缩(如读写分离+只读副本弹性扩缩)
  4. 合规与审计要求

    • X_X/X_X类客户常强制要求包年包月(满足预算审批、资产入账要求)
    • 按量付费可能因“非标采购”被财务驳回

✅ 四、一句话总结

短期试错选按量,半年以上稳运行选包年包月,一年以上高确定性选预留实例;所有选择前,务必用云厂商的成本计算器模拟3个月费用对比。

需要我帮你:
🔹 根据你的具体场景(如:MySQL 4核8G,预计运行18个月,日均QPS 500)生成详细成本对比表?
🔹 输出阿里云/AWS/Tencent Cloud 的操作路径截图指引?
🔹 设计自动关机脚本(防止按量付费忘记释放)?
欢迎随时告诉我 👇

云服务器